Terahertz technology is gaining momentum in Singapore as it offers promising applications in various fields, including security, imaging, and materials characterization. The market is driven by research and development initiatives aimed at harnessing the potential of terahertz waves for non-invasive testing, screening, and imaging. With continuous advancements in terahertz sources and detectors, this technology holds the potential for breakthroughs in security screening, medical diagnostics, and quality control across multiple industries.
The Terahertz Technology market in Singapore is driven by its potential in various applications, including security screening, imaging, and material analysis. Terahertz technology operates in the terahertz frequency range, offering unique capabilities in detecting concealed objects, identifying chemical compositions, and non-destructive testing. The demand for advanced security and inspection systems, along with the potential for innovations in healthcare and materials science, fuels the growth of terahertz technology.
Terahertz technology faces challenges related to the development of practical applications and devices that can operate in the terahertz frequency range. Regulatory and safety concerns regarding terahertz radiation exposure also need to be addressed. Furthermore, the high cost of terahertz equipment and limited commercial availability present barriers to market growth.
The pandemic had a varied impact on the Singapore terahertz technology market. While some applications of terahertz technology, such as medical imaging and security screening, continued to advance, others faced delays due to supply chain disruptions and research limitations. Terahertz technology was crucial for non-invasive and contactless applications, aligning with the need for hygiene and safety during the pandemic. As research and development efforts resumed, the market witnessed a renewed focus on terahertz technology`s potential in various sectors.
The Terahertz Technology market in Singapore is at the forefront of research and development, with institutions like the Institute of Materials Research and Engineering (IMRE) and companies like Teraview and TeraXion actively participating in the advancement of terahertz technology. IMRE, a government research institute, conducts pioneering research in terahertz technology applications. Teraview and TeraXion offer terahertz solutions and devices, contributing to the growth of this emerging technology in Singapore.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
